Rhythm of Tabla with Love: Workshop by Muthu Kumar

A tabla workshop was conducted by  Muthu Kumar and his wife Priya Kalyanpur. It was an interactive and entertaining session. They spoke about the need to respect our own individuality and respect our personality. They urged the youngsters to never doubt oneself since it leads to one’s own destruction. They also said that the happiness found in dedicating oneself to achieve one’s real goal of life is much greater than the happiness that we receive by following the shortcuts to our goal.
